As I showed in bug #57 the refclock #46 NMEA fudge in the undocumented mode is not working as expected. ohttps://gitlab.com/NTPsec/ntpsec/issues/57 > > > server tock.usshc.com iburst > > server clock.isc.org iburst > > server tick.apple.com iburst > > What is special about these servers? Well known public stratum 1 with seriously good network connections and publicaly monitored. Unlike a lot of the junk in the pools. You should go here and pick some good one near you: http://support.ntp.org/bin/view/Servers/StratumOneTimeServers You are pretty clode to udel, you should be using that one for sure: http://support.ntp.org/bin/view/Servers/PublicTimeServer000290 rackety.udel.edu : 128.4.1.1 Probably also NIST in MD: http://support.ntp.org/bin/view/Servers/PublicTimeServer000277 time-a.nist.gov : 129.6.15.28 Politeness says you shuold only have one of you chimers polling those.
